Family Apartment in St. Petersburg by DA Bureau Integrates Modern Design and Personal History

The 150 m² V8 apartment in St. Petersburg was redesigned by DA Bureau for a couple with three children, balancing functionality and comfort. A key element of the project was incorporating the family’s grand piano, a treasured heirloom, into the main living area without compromising the modern aesthetic.

The layout is divided into two zones: a spacious public area with a kitchen-living room for gatherings, and private spaces for bedrooms and bathrooms. A multifunctional wooden core acts as a central organizing block, housing a guest bathroom, wardrobe, and part of the kitchen, while improving circulation and zoning.

The interior blends St. Petersburg’s intellectual charm with contemporary minimalism, pairing warm wood with stainless steel surfaces and combining vintage and modern art. Bold accents, including a striking red lounge chair and curated artwork, bring vibrancy to the otherwise neutral palette, creating a home that reflects both personal history and modern living.
